Discover Telluride's Art and Culture Scene

Telluride offers more than just outdoor adventures; it also showcases a dynamic arts and culture environment that enhances the local community atmosphere. The town features numerous galleries showcasing local and regional artists, with artwork that mirrors the remarkable landscapes and storied heritage of the area. The Telluride Art Walk, a monthly event, welcomes visitors to tour these galleries while engaging with artists and enjoying live music.

Furthermore, the Telluride Film Festival, a prestigious gathering, draws directors and film enthusiasts from around the world, celebrating indie films and narrative arts. The town's historic structures and inviting streets create a picturesque backdrop for cultural events, including shows at the Telluride Conference Center and historic Sheridan Opera House.

Throughout the year, Telluride's creative landscape cultivates artistic growth and communal bonds, making it an integral part of the town's identity. Visitors can engage with this rich cultural tapestry, enriching their time in Telluride.

Year-Round Seasonal Activities: Something for Every Season

What is the best way to fully enjoy the charm of Telluride year-round? This charming mountain community provides a wide variety of seasonal activities that are designed for adventurers and relaxation seekers alike. In winter, visitors can enjoy premier skiing and snowboarding experiences on the slopes of the Telluride Ski Resort. As winter gives way to warmer days, spring reveals breathtaking displays of wildflowers, making it the perfect time for exploring trails on foot and by bike on picturesque pathways.

Summertime offers numerous festivals and outdoor activities, featuring horseback riding, fishing, and rafting, letting visitors soak up the sunshine while taking in spectacular scenery. When fall sets in, the colorful foliage offers a magnificent canvas for hiking and photography, alongside the possibility of picturesque drives along the San Juan Skyway. Each season in Telluride presents unique experiences, ensuring that every visitor can find their own adventure or moment of tranquility in this Colorado gem.

Renowned Local Delicacies

Drawing from the rich culinary landscape built upon farm-to-table traditions, beloved local dishes in Telluride showcase the area's unique identity and culinary roots. Food lovers can indulge in the celebrated elk burger at The Last Dollar Saloon, where farm-fresh ingredients enhance this satisfying staple. The quaint establishment, Allred's, offers breathtaking views alongside its distinctive wild game stew, presenting a combination of timeless and innovative flavors. For those with a sweet tooth, the Telluride Truffle offers exquisite handmade chocolates, ideal for treating yourself after a day of exploration. The community's thriving food scene additionally highlights the beloved corn chowder at The Butcher & Baker Café, making it a must-try for fans of satisfying cuisine. All of these flavors capture Telluride's deep culinary heritage and commitment to excellence.

What Is the Best Time to Visit Telluride for Skiing?

The best time to visit Telluride for skiing is typically from mid-December to early April. Throughout this time, visitors can anticipate prime snow conditions and an array of seasonal activities, elevating their entire experience.

How Do I Get to Telluride From the Nearest Airport?

To get to Telluride from the closest airport, the most common option is flying into Montrose Regional Airport. Once there, travelers may choose to rent a vehicle or board a shuttle service, providing a picturesque journey of roughly 1.5 hours.

What Kind of Wildlife Will I Encounter in Telluride?

In Telluride, guests are likely to encounter diverse wildlife, including elk, deer, black bears, and mountain lions, along with various bird species. The region's rich ecosystems provide ample opportunities for wildlife observation during every season.
